Porsche likes to charge for options. Some come as part of a package. Show us a photo of your driver's side window controls - that's where the folding button lives. It's up at the top, or top-right (if you have LCA there are two top buttons above the round mirror button.) And I believe they all defrost - but there is no button to turn that on, it's probably temperature controlled, or done like BMW used to - it was always on. This. Holding the lock button on the fob / door handle for ~2 seconds folds them in when you're outside the car. As deilenberger said, there's also a button next to the lane change assist button to manually fold them in.
